Here’s the thing: if you’re lookin’ for someone to clean your house and you’ve got pets, you might need to make some adjustments. Pets can be scared of the vacuum, and believe me, that’s a fight you don’t wanna start. My cat, for instance, don’t like no loud machines, so when I hire a cleaner, I always make sure to introduce them to the animals first. That way, they’re not all jumpy when they see a new face. I tell the cleaner where the pets like to hang out and what they’re used to. Sometimes, it’s best to let the cleaner know if the dog needs to be kept outside or away from the cleaning area. Simple as that.
And let’s talk about them cleaners with all them smells, huh? You gotta be careful with them fancy cleaning products. You might love that fresh lemon scent or that strong bleach smell, but your pets? Not so much. Those smells can be downright dangerous for your animals. Some of them cleaning supplies got chemicals in ‘em like bleach, alcohol, and other stuff that can be harmful to your pets. I ain’t no expert, but I can tell you right now, if it smells too strong, it’s probably not safe for your pets. So always ask your cleaner to use pet-friendly products if they’re comin’ to your house.

So here’s a few tips for ya when you hire a cleaning service and you’ve got pets:

- Let the cleaner know about your pets before they show up.
- Make sure they know where the pets sleep, eat, and hang out.
- Tell ‘em to use pet-safe cleaning products if possible.
- Have them focus on vacuuming and cleaning the carpets regularly.
- Introduce your pets to the cleaner before they start, so everyone’s comfortable.
